In 1876, Jesse Robert Holley entered the world in Overton, Smith County, Texas, United States of America, born to John Alexander Holley\Holly and Susan or Susana HOLLEY Holmes. In 1880, Jesse Robert Holley resided in Henderson, Rusk, Texas, USA. Jesse Robert Holley married Mary Louise LEAVITT HOLLEY Clarke, and had children including Bessie Louise Holley, Nellie Florine Holley, Lida Mildred Holley, Clarke Holley, Martha Elizabeth Holley. Jesse Robert Holley passed away in 1941 in Los Angeles, Los Angeles, California, United States.
